The cheapest way to get from Eiffel Tower to Mercure Paris Alesia is to line 6 subway and line 4 subway which costs €3 and takes 27 min.
The fastest way to get from Eiffel Tower to Mercure Paris Alesia is to taxi which takes 11 min and costs €12 - €15.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Bosquet - Saint-Dominique and arriving at Porte d'Orléans. Services depart every 10 minutes,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 27 min.
No, there is no direct train from Eiffel Tower to Mercure Paris Alesia. However, there are services departing from Bir-Hakeim and arriving at Porte d'Orléans via Raspail.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 27 min.
The distance between Eiffel Tower and Mercure Paris Alesia is 6 km.
The best way to get from Eiffel Tower to Mercure Paris Alesia without a car is to line 6 subway and line 4 subway which takes 27 min and costs €3.
It takes approximately 27 min to get from Eiffel Tower to Mercure Paris Alesia, including transfers.
